Do you have an aftermarket chip?  Some ECUs don't like the chips and 
occasionally give the 1111 fault code.
Regarding the other codes, if you don't see anything obvious and the car is 
running OK, I would, note the codes, the erase them and continue to drive the 
car and see what happens.  I know people with newer VWs that have been back 
to their dealer many times with intermittent fault codes which could not be 
duplicated.  That might be why many Audis have the bulbs removed from the 
engine check light - not a proper move in my way of thinking but many of the 
dealers got tired of chasing phantom problems while the car is still running 
fine.  If you have a real problem,  the same fault message will continue to 
appear, even after multiple resets.
